In a pivotal late-season Eastern Conference clash carrying play-in tournament implications, the Miami Heat rallied from behind with a 14-0 run in the final minutes to defeat the Philadelphia 76ers 119-109 on March 30 at Kaseya Center, improving to 40-36 (9th in East) while dropping Philly to 41-34 (7th). Tyler Herro led Miami with 30 points despite late-added neck soreness, Bam Adebayo added 23 points and 16 rebounds, compensating for Norman Powell's absence due to upper-respiratory illness and offsetting the Heat's 1-4 skid in their prior five games. The 76ers, boasting healthier stars—Joel Embiid in his third game back from oblique strain, Tyrese Maxey post-finger sprain recovery, Paul George active—split the season series after winning 124-117 in February, underscoring home-court edge and defensive intensity as key differentiators amid tight standings.
